Output 66ae6e9c1f1315c099c3861d1c979b50fe7d93f9a2004e889a24b81895c5aed5:4

value
426000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30e8d37037a319a08601a82e13400ae6a3ba36d1 OP_EQUAL
address
369dGnFDjaGVeCuUWNVGApx1jkfpJTkkwA
transaction
66ae6e9c1f1315c099c3861d1c979b50fe7d93f9a2004e889a24b81895c5aed5
spent
true